📜  JQuery callbacks.disable() 方法(1)

📅  最后修改于: 2023-12-03 15:16:41.359000             🧑  作者: Mango

JQuery callbacks.disable() 方法介绍

JQuery callbacks.disable() 方法用于禁用指定的回调函数集合。在某些情况下,您可能需要禁用回调函数来避免被多次调用或意外执行。这个方法可以实现你的需求。

语法

callbacks.disable()

参数

该方法没有任何参数。

返回值

该方法返回一个 callbacks 对象指针,使得可以链式调用。

示例

以下是一个使用 callbacks.disable() 方法的示例,用于禁用回调函数:

var callbacks = $.Callbacks();
callbacks.add(function() {
  console.log("第一个函数被调用");
});
callbacks.add(function() {
  console.log("第二个函数被调用");
});
callbacks.fire(); //输出 "第一个函数被调用" 和 "第二个函数被调用"
callbacks.disable();
callbacks.fire(); //输出为空,因为回调函数被禁用
总结

JQuery callbacks.disable() 方法可以帮助您在某些情况下禁用回调函数,从而避免不必要的调用或意外的执行。如果您遇到这样的情况,这个方法可以成为您工具箱中的利器。